5 week beginner throwing class
This course is for those with little to no experience of wheel throwing. You will be taught the basics of throwing on the wheel, starting with the simple cylinder form. You will also be taught how to turn and glaze your work. Clay, tools, glaze and firing is provided. Please provide your own apron and hand towel.
